Maternal transmission of Alzheimer's disease: Prodromal metabolic phenotype and the search for genes

<p>Abstract</p> <p>After advanced age, having a parent affected with Alzheimer's disease (AD) is the most significant risk factor for developing AD among cognitively normal (NL) individuals. Although rare genetic mutations have been identified among the early-onset forms of fa...
